| # CloudStack Kubernetes Service Cloud-init Overrides - Examples | ||
|
|
||
| Example files that can be used when creating the CloudStack Kubernetes Service ISO file to override the normal behavior of the Kubernetes cluster creation | ||
|
|
||
|
|
||
| ## Usage | ||
|
|
||
| ### The basic template - create-scripts.sh | ||
|
|
||
| If you want to override the CKS installation starting with the basic CKS installation scripts, just run: | ||
|
|
||
| ``` | ||
| bash create-scripts.sh ${CLOUDSTACK_REPO_HOME}/plugins/integrations/kubernetes-service/src/main/resources/conf ${CLOUDSTACK_REPO_HOME}/scripts/util/scripts | ||
| ``` | ||
|
|
||
| You can make any adjustments to the scripts under ${CLOUDSTACK_REPO_HOME}/scripts/util/scripts as necessary. Then you can run create-kubernetes-binaries-iso.sh in the parent directory as you would normally to create your ISO. | ||
|
|
||
| ### Cilium - create-scripts-cilium.sh | ||
|
|
||
| If you want a CKS installation that installs both Cilium (instead of Weave) and Helm, you can run the Cilium create script like so: | ||
|
|
||
| ``` | ||
| bash create-scripts-cilium.sh ${CLOUDSTACK_REPO_HOME}/plugins/integrations/kubernetes-service/src/main/resources/conf ${CLOUDSTACK_REPO_HOME}/scripts/util/cks-samples/scripts | ||
| ``` | ||
|
|
||
| You can make any adjustments to the scripts under ${CLOUDSTACK_REPO_HOME}/scripts/util/cks-samples/scripts as necessary, although by default, the scripts should install what is necessary to install Cilium. There are helm-overrides for Cilium under the helm-overrides directory that can be modified as well. | ||
|
|
||
| Once any adjustments are made (not required), you can run create-kubernetes-binaries-iso-cilium.sh in a similar fashion to how create-kubernetes-binaries-iso.sh would be run, replacing the Weave URL with the Cilium version and Helm version (see examples in the usage). | ||
|
|
||
|
|
||
| ## References in CloudStack | ||
|
|
||
| The following cloud-init scripts will call the setup-kube-system scripts found here when the cluster is created: | ||
|
|
||
| * plugins/integrations/kubernetes-service/src/main/resources/conf/k8s-control-node.yml | ||
| * plugins/integrations/kubernetes-service/src/main/resources/conf/k8s-control-node-add.yml | ||
| * plugins/integrations/kubernetes-service/src/main/resources/conf/k8s-node.yml | ||

| set -e | ||
|
|
||
| if [ $# -lt 8 ]; then | ||
| echo "Invalid input. Valid usage: ./create-kubernetes-binaries-iso-cilium.sh OUTPUT_PATH KUBERNETES_VERSION CNI_VERSION CRICTL_VERSION CILIUM_VERSION HELM_VERSION DASHBOARD_YAML_CONFIG BUILD_NAME" | ||
| echo "eg: ./create-kubernetes-binaries-iso-cilium.sh ./ 1.27.14 1.4.0 1.29.0 1.15.1 3.14.2 https://raw.githubusercontent.com/kubernetes/dashboard/v2.7.0/aio/deploy/recommended.yaml setup-v1.27.14" | ||
| exit 1 | ||
| fi | ||
|
|
||
| RELEASE="v${2}" | ||
| VAL="1.18.0" | ||
| output_dir="${1}" | ||
| start_dir="$PWD" | ||
| iso_dir="/tmp/iso" | ||
| working_dir="${iso_dir}/" | ||
| mkdir -p "${working_dir}" | ||
| build_name="${8}.iso" | ||
| [ -z "${build_name}" ] && build_name="setup-${RELEASE}.iso" | ||
|
|
||
| CNI_VERSION="v${3}" | ||
| echo "Downloading CNI ${CNI_VERSION}..." | ||
| cni_dir="${working_dir}/cni/" | ||
| mkdir -p "${cni_dir}" | ||
| cni_status_code=$(curl -L --write-out "%{http_code}\n" "https://github.com/containernetworking/plugins/releases/download/${CNI_VERSION}/cni-plugins-linux-amd64-${CNI_VERSION}.tgz" -o "${cni_dir}/cni-plugins-amd64.tgz") | ||
| if [[ ${cni_status_code} -eq 404 ]] ; then | ||
| curl -L --write-out "%{http_code}\n" "https://github.com/containernetworking/plugins/releases/download/${CNI_VERSION}/cni-plugins-amd64-${CNI_VERSION}.tgz" -o "${cni_dir}/cni-plugins-amd64.tgz" | ||
| fi | ||
|
|
||
| CRICTL_VERSION="v${4}" | ||
| echo "Downloading CRI tools ${CRICTL_VERSION}..." | ||
| crictl_dir="${working_dir}/cri-tools/" | ||
| mkdir -p "${crictl_dir}" | ||
| curl -L "https://github.com/kubernetes-incubator/cri-tools/releases/download/${CRICTL_VERSION}/crictl-${CRICTL_VERSION}-linux-amd64.tar.gz" -o "${crictl_dir}/crictl-linux-amd64.tar.gz" | ||
|
|
||
| echo "Downloading Kubernetes tools ${RELEASE}..." | ||
| k8s_dir="${working_dir}/k8s" | ||
| mkdir -p "${k8s_dir}" | ||
| cd "${k8s_dir}" | ||
| curl -L --remote-name-all https://storage.googleapis.com/kubernetes-release/release/${RELEASE}/bin/linux/amd64/{kubeadm,kubelet,kubectl} | ||
| kubeadm_file_permissions=`stat --format '%a' kubeadm` | ||
| chmod +x kubeadm | ||
|
|
||
| echo "Downloading kubelet.service ${RELEASE}..." | ||
| cd "${start_dir}" | ||
| kubelet_service_file="${working_dir}/kubelet.service" | ||
| touch "${kubelet_service_file}" | ||
| if [[ `echo "${2} $VAL" | awk '{print ($1 < $2)}'` == 1 ]]; then | ||
| curl -sSL "https://raw.githubusercontent.com/kubernetes/kubernetes/${RELEASE}/build/debs/kubelet.service" | sed "s:/usr/bin:/opt/bin:g" > ${kubelet_service_file} | ||
| else | ||
| curl -sSL "https://raw.githubusercontent.com/shapeblue/cloudstack-nonoss/main/cks/kubelet.service" | sed "s:/usr/bin:/opt/bin:g" > ${kubelet_service_file} | ||
| fi | ||
|
|
||
| echo "Downloading 10-kubeadm.conf ${RELEASE}..." | ||
| kubeadm_conf_file="${working_dir}/10-kubeadm.conf" | ||
| touch "${kubeadm_conf_file}" | ||
| if [[ `echo "${2} $val" | awk '{print ($1 < $2)}'` == 1 ]]; then | ||
| curl -sSL "https://raw.githubusercontent.com/kubernetes/kubernetes/${RELEASE}/build/debs/10-kubeadm.conf" | sed "s:/usr/bin:/opt/bin:g" > ${kubeadm_conf_file} | ||
| else | ||
| curl -sSL "https://raw.githubusercontent.com/shapeblue/cloudstack-nonoss/main/cks/10-kubeadm.conf" | sed "s:/usr/bin:/opt/bin:g" > ${kubeadm_conf_file} | ||
| fi | ||
|
|
||
| HELM_VERSION="${6}" | ||
| mkdir -p ${iso_dir}/installs | ||
| curl -L -o ${iso_dir}/installs/helm-v${HELM_VERSION}-linux-amd64.tar.gz https://get.helm.sh/helm-v${HELM_VERSION}-linux-amd64.tar.gz | ||
|
|
||
| CILIUM_VERSION="${5}" | ||
| echo "Downloading Cilium Helm chart version ${CILIUM_VERSION} and cilium cli" | ||
| mkdir -p ${iso_dir}/installs/charts | ||
| curl -Lo ${iso_dir}/installs/charts/cilium-${CILIUM_VERSION}.tgz https://helm.cilium.io/cilium-${CILIUM_VERSION}.tgz | ||
|
|
||
| CILIUM_CLI_VERSION=$(curl -s https://raw.githubusercontent.com/cilium/cilium-cli/main/stable.txt) | ||
| CLI_ARCH=amd64 | ||
| curl -Lo ${iso_dir}/installs/cilium-linux-${CLI_ARCH}-cli-${CILIUM_CLI_VERSION}.tar.gz --fail https://github.com/cilium/cilium-cli/releases/download/${CILIUM_CLI_VERSION}/cilium-linux-${CLI_ARCH}.tar.gz | ||
|
|
||
| DASHBOARD_CONFIG_URL="${7}" | ||
| echo "Downloading dashboard config ${DASHBOARD_CONFIG_URL}" | ||
| dashboard_conf_file="${working_dir}/dashboard.yaml" | ||
| curl -sSL ${DASHBOARD_CONFIG_URL} -o ${dashboard_conf_file} | ||
|
|
||
| # TODO : Change the url once merged | ||
| AUTOSCALER_URL="https://raw.githubusercontent.com/kubernetes/autoscaler/master/cluster-autoscaler/cloudprovider/cloudstack/examples/cluster-autoscaler-standard.yaml" | ||
| echo "Downloading kubernetes cluster autoscaler ${AUTOSCALER_URL}" | ||
| autoscaler_conf_file="${working_dir}/autoscaler.yaml" | ||
| curl -sSL ${AUTOSCALER_URL} -o ${autoscaler_conf_file} | ||
|
|
||
| PROVIDER_URL="https://raw.githubusercontent.com/apache/cloudstack-kubernetes-provider/main/deployment.yaml" | ||
| echo "Downloading kubernetes cluster provider ${PROVIDER_URL}" | ||
| provider_conf_file="${working_dir}/provider.yaml" | ||
| curl -sSL ${PROVIDER_URL} -o ${provider_conf_file} | ||
|
|
||
| echo "Fetching k8s docker images..." | ||
| ctr -v | ||
| if [ $? -ne 0 ]; then | ||
| echo "Installing containerd..." | ||
| if [ -f /etc/redhat-release ]; then | ||
| sudo yum -y remove docker-common docker container-selinux docker-selinux docker-engine | ||
| sudo yum -y install lvm2 device-mapper device-mapper-persistent-data device-mapper-event device-mapper-libs device-mapper-event-libs | ||
| sudo yum install -y http://mirror.centos.org/centos/7/extras/x86_64/Packages/container-selinux-2.107-3.el7.noarch.rpm | ||
| sudo yum install -y containerd.io | ||
| elif [ -f /etc/lsb-release ]; then | ||
| sudo apt update && sudo apt install containerd.io -y | ||
| fi | ||
| sudo systemctl enable containerd && sudo systemctl start containerd | ||
| fi | ||
| mkdir -p "${working_dir}/docker" | ||
| output=`${k8s_dir}/kubeadm config images list --kubernetes-version=${RELEASE}` | ||
|
|
||
| # Don't forget about the yaml images ! | ||
| for i in ${network_conf_file} ${dashboard_conf_file} | ||
| do | ||
| images=`grep "image:" $i | cut -d ':' -f2- | tr -d ' ' | tr -d "'"` | ||
| output=`printf "%s\n" ${output} ${images}` | ||
| done | ||
|
|
||
| # Don't forget about the other image ! | ||
| autoscaler_image=`grep "image:" ${autoscaler_conf_file} | cut -d ':' -f2- | tr -d ' '` | ||
| output=`printf "%s\n" ${output} ${autoscaler_image}` | ||
|
|
||
| provider_image=`grep "image:" ${provider_conf_file} | cut -d ':' -f2- | tr -d ' '` | ||
| output=`printf "%s\n" ${output} ${provider_image}` | ||
|
|
||
| cp -r helm-overrides/ ${iso_dir}/installs | ||
|
|
||
| chart_images=`for chart in ${iso_dir}/installs/charts/*; do chartfile=${chart##*/}; chartbase=${chartfile%-*}; if [ -f ${iso_dir}/installs/helm-overrides/${chartbase}-overrides.yaml ]; then helm template -f ${iso_dir}/installs/helm-overrides/${chartbase}-overrides.yaml ${chart}; else helm template ${chart}; fi; done | grep "[[:space:]]image:" | cut -d ':' -f2- | tr -d ' ' | tr -d '\r' | tr -d "'" | tr -d '"' | sort -u` | ||
| output=`printf "%s\n" ${output} ${chart_images}` | ||
|
|
||
| while read -r line; do | ||
| echo "Downloading image $line ---" | ||
| if [[ $line == kubernetesui* ]] || [[ $line == apache* ]]; then | ||
| line="docker.io/${line}" | ||
| fi | ||
| if [ ! -z "${https_proxy}" ]; then | ||
| sudo https_proxy=${https_proxy} ctr image pull "$line" | ||
| else | ||
| sudo ctr image pull "$line" | ||
| fi | ||
| image_name=`echo "$line" | grep -oE "[^/]+$"` | ||
| sudo ctr image export "${working_dir}/docker/$image_name.tar" "$line" | ||
| sudo ctr image rm "$line" | ||
| done <<< "$output" | ||
|
|
||
| if [ -d scripts ]; then | ||
| /bin/cp -r scripts ${iso_dir} | ||
| fi | ||
|
|
||
| echo "Restore kubeadm permissions..." | ||
| if [ -z "${kubeadm_file_permissions}" ]; then | ||
| kubeadm_file_permissions=644 | ||
| fi | ||
| chmod ${kubeadm_file_permissions} "${working_dir}/k8s/kubeadm" | ||
|
|
||
| echo "Updating imagePullPolicy to IfNotPresent in yaml files..." | ||
| sed -i "s/imagePullPolicy:.*/imagePullPolicy: IfNotPresent/g" ${working_dir}/*.yaml | ||
|
|
||
| mkisofs -o "${output_dir}/${build_name}" -J -R -l "${iso_dir}" | ||
|
|
||
| rm -rf "${iso_dir}" |
